    Today was my first time trying Fogo de Chão-Burlington! We decided to go for lunch while at the Burlington Mall. Initially, we were interested in doing the "Best of Brazil" special for $49/pp that the chain is having until the end of the month, however, this option does not include certain meats, such as the beef ribs and sirloin cuts. The regular AYCE lunch full churrasco price is $49/pp anyways and included everything, so we went with the normal AYCE lunch full churrasco option since it's the same price & has better meat cuts. This comes with premium meat cuts, the market table, and Brazilian sides. Here's what we had: -***beef ribs -***lamb chops -steak w/ bacon -chicken w/ bacon -flank steak -garlic steak -***prime top sirloin -top sirloin -bottom sirloin -filet mignon Brazilian apps: -caramelized bananas -cheese fries? -garlic mash potatoes -cheesy bread/warm pão de queijo Market table: -marinated mushrooms -mixed olives w/ citrus herbs -roasted artichokes -roasted beets -asparagus -roasted garlic -papaya -dragonfruit -pineapple My favorite cuts were the beef ribs and the prime top sirloin! Everything had the perfect amount of salt, that was not too salty and complimented the meats well. I love getting the sides from the market table... I can never get enough haha. All very tasty and fresh ingredients! Water we got was Saratoga still water, one of my faves, ~$7-8. The dragonfruit, pineapple, and papaya were great for end of the meal, all were perfectly ripe and sweet :) I would definitely come back again! I've never had lunch at Fogo before and usually only go for dinner. It was a nice experience and is a great price for all that you get, whether for lunch or dinner honestly! Food is always fresh and tasty; better than any AYCE around.

    Came here on a Saturday evening because we had a hankering for a variety of meats and had driven by…read morethis place many times. As you walk in, you are greeted by a salad bar and table with plates or takeout containers. You grab whatever you want from the salad bar buffet (which has a small selection of meat at the end) and then head over to the grill. There are a different cuts of chicken, beef, pork, and lamb that you can request. Once you're done ordering, they weigh your plate and you pay based upon that. There are different prices for salad bar only, salad bar and grilled meats, and grilled meats only). Then you can either take it to go or sit in the dining area behind the bar. There was a TV playing a concert and some other folks back in the casual dining area. The picanha and other beef was a bit overcooked the night we went, but that doesn't take away from how great the other meats were. The chicken breast wrapped in bacon was super juicy and flavorful as was the pork and spiced chicken sausage. I also tried the chicken heart just to try something new and it was also pretty good. The chicken wings were also a hit. I didn't try anything from the salad bar, but my compatriots said the pork meatballs were also fantastic! Overall the meats are great albeit some of the steak was overcooked, however the value for this meal was excellent. With tip, I paid $21 for nearly 1.4 pounds of various meats. Worth a try if you're in the area and I suspect we'll be coming back when our next carnivore craving hits!
